Luxury Modern Cabin w/Hot Tub - Hocking Hills

The 450 sq ft. Twilight Point cabin is a modern oasis, complete with a bedroom with a king bed and room darkening blinds, full bathroom with shower, and an open concept living room, dining room and a fully stocked kitchen. Large windows in the living room and bedroom look out onto a private deck, hot tub, fire pit, and of course, the tranquil woods and trails of the Wilder property. There is an on-site, free parking area that leads to all the wilder cabins. Noting that the parking area is not directly in front of your cabin, but a short walk. 4WD/AWD is recommended.

Twilight Point was uniquely designed by Canadian designer Jane Fitch of Light and Dwell design firm.
Experience beauty inside and out at Twilight Point. This modern cabin is part of Wilder's beautiful 40 acres and is situated privately among the 10 total cabins on the Wilder Property. You will be nestled amongst the trees of Wilder's private woods, which is lined with hiking trails. It features a hot tub, king bed, coffee/tea bar, fire pit, and selection of board games. Come unwind, disconnect from distractions, and reconnect to what matters in the stillness and beauty of the wilderness. Must be 21 years or older to rent. Open Parking lot for all 10 cabins on site. Please note that parking is not available directly in front of your cabin. Wagon is provided to assist with luggage. 4WD/AWD is recommended in all seasons. No WiFi available.

Anniversary Getaway

We decided to get out of the city for our first anniversary and wanted to take our dogs with us. Twilight Point was perfect! As another review mentioned, the cabins are closer together than I expected but we never heard any other guests unless we were walking by. I do think this cabin was the most secluded and private. We really appreciated the stocked kitchen as we aren't from OH and didn't realize there was a burn ban until the morning of check-in so we were able to make a grocery run on the way up. The hot water was great, bed was super comfy, and everything was very clean. The giant windows in every room really made our stay and we loved soaking in the hot tub, watching the sunset through the trees. The wagons were a big help in getting our stuff to the cabin. The only thing that I wish we had known at booking was that the walk from the parking lot to our cabin has a short but kind of steep incline. We didn't really come to hike as one of our dogs is elderly and has trouble getting around. After 2 trips up the hill to unload our stuff, she was spent. It's not a walk that my parents could have done. All in all, a beautiful spot and we'll be back!

Secluded Getaway

We thoroughly enjoyed our stay at Twilight Point. This cabin was exactly as described and shown in pictures. We loved the decor, secluded setting. It was located close to all of the Hocking Hills attractions we wanted to see. The hot tub was in pristine condition and wonderful to soak in after our hiking adventures. We loved sitting on our porch and being disconnected from our phones. You should know that there is a rugged stone driveway to enter Wilder and it is a bit of a challenge to navigate in a car. Take it slow. We arrived after dark and our maps had a hard time directing us directly to Wilder and we had to drive around for a little bit without a connection to Internet. There is a fairly steep stone pathway to walk up to the units that was not well lit for the night. So, we would recommend arriving during the daylight hours. We highly recommend staying at Twilight Point at Wilder and think it would be beautiful for all seasons.
